How Does a Twin Gender Reveal Cake Work?

When parents prepare for a twin pregnancy, the most common question surrounding the cake cutting is how a single slice can accurately communicate news for two babies. Bakers have developed clever, highly visual interior structures to ensure that slicing into your cake reveals the gender of both Baby A and Baby B clearly. If you are familiar with traditional gender reveal cake ideas, you will find that twin cakes build upon those classic foundations with double the surprise.

• The Split Core: The cake interior is physically divided down the center. One half features pink filling or sponge, while the second half features blue (or matching colors for identical twins).

• The Marbled Sponge: Bakers mix pink and blue batter swirls throughout the colored sponge, ideal for a boy/girl twin combination where both colors blend together in every single slice.

• The Sprinkle Spill: The center of the cake is hollowed out and filled with colorful M&Ms, sprinkles, or candies that spill out across the platter when the first slice is removed.

Each method offers a distinct visual moment when the knife glides through the cake, allowing your photographer to capture genuine reactions from you and your guests as the colors appear.

Best Cake Designs for Boy and Girl Twins

Navigating a boy/girl twins reveal requires a design that gives equal weight to both genders without feeling cluttered. Here are the top design structures that bakers recommend for fraternal multiples.

The Half-and-Half Exterior Cake

A half-and-half cake features neutral white or cream buttercream icing on the outside, adorned with subtle hints of pink frosting on one side and blue on the other. Inside, the cake follows the same division. When sliced down the middle, one side reveals a soft pink layer while the opposite side reveals light blue. This clean symmetry makes it visually striking for photos and perfectly represents two distinct babies sharing one sweet celebration.

The Double Tier Surprise

If you are planning a slightly larger gathering, a two-tiered cake offers a built-in structure for a step-by-step disclosure. You can dedicate the top tier to Baby A and the bottom tier to Baby B. Parents cut into the top tier first to share the news for their firstborn twin, pause for photos and cheers, and then cut into the lower tier to confirm whether Baby B matches or brings a surprise contrast. This creates two distinct moments of excitement within a single cake cutting ceremony.

Two Separate Cakes

For parents who want maximum clarity and dedicated decorative space, ordering two smaller, matching single-tier cakes is an increasingly popular choice. Placing two 6-inch cakes side by side on elevated stands allows you to assign one cake to each baby. This setup gives you ample surface space to place a custom cake topper for twins, display ultrasound pictures, or arrange soft newborn accessories right beside the dessert platters.

Crucial Tips for Ordering Your Twin Cake at a Bakery

Ordering a cake for multiples requires clear communication with your decorator to avoid accidental mix-ups on party day. Because your ultrasound technician will be tracking two separate babies, keeping details organized ensures your baker translates the medical results into sweet reality accurately.

First, ask your sonographer to write down the gender of Baby A (the baby positioned closest to the cervix) and Baby B on separate slips of paper, placing both inside a sealed envelope. When you drop off the envelope at the bakery, confirm how the baker plans to label the finished box. Request that they place a small, removable sticky note on the outside indicating which side of the cake represents Baby A. This simple step prevents any confusion when you position the cake on your dessert table before your guests arrive.

Sweet Alternatives: Twin Reveal Desserts

While a central cake remains a classic tradition, modern parents often explore alternative dessert formats that involve guests directly in the reveal moment.

• Twin Reveal Cupcakes: Guests receive two cupcakes each (labeled A and B) to bite into simultaneously.

• Twin Reveal Cake Pops: Mess-free, bite-sized cake balls dipped in neutral white chocolate with colored sponge inside.

Twin Reveal Cupcakes

Serving individual cupcakes creates an interactive, high-energy atmosphere. You can arrange rows of white-frosted cupcakes on a multi-tiered display stand. Mark half of the cupcake wrappers with "Baby A" and the other half with "Baby B." At your signal, everyone bites into their assigned cupcakes at the same time, instantly filling the room with shared discovery.

Twin Reveal Cake Pops

Cake pops offer a neat, bite-sized option that eliminates the need for plates and forks. Wrapped in smooth white chocolate coating and topped with gold sprinkles, each pop hides a soft pink or blue interior. Handing two cake pops to close family members gives them a personalized, hands-on role in welcoming your new additions.
